      The future continues to be impacted by a high degree of uncertainty. As circumstances surrounding COVID-19 and the economy change daily, there are many unknowns impacting the outlook of career services and campus recruiting. In this session, presenters will introduce a design thinking framework as a means to address challenges in supporting students’ and interns’ career development during a pandemic. Best practices and research-informed strategies will be shared as a means to provide attendees with immediate take-aways for application to employer or career services-based institutions.

      Following this program, you will be able to:

      • Create an empathy map to develop a greater understanding of our students and interns;
      • Learn strategies to define critical problems and ideate on solutions;
      • Explore strategies to prototype potential solutions and pivot quickly to new ideas; and
      • Use the data and research presented to implement best practices and immediate take-aways that support and promote understanding of the content.
